Bacca a ‘possibility’ for Sevilla

Milan striker Carlos Bacca could return to Sevilla this summer after sporting director Oscar Arias admitted such a deal was ‘a possibility’.

The Colombian striker has been linked with a move to Valencia and Marseille, among others, but it has now emerged that he could return to the club he left in 2015 after winning two Europa League titles.

"Yes it’s true, Bacca could be a possibility for us,” Arias told Estadio Deportivo.

“We believe that he is on the market and will be sold this summer so players of his quality will always interest us.

“Due to Milan having a new owner and setup they will understandably be restructuring their squad, so players being on the market is understandable and is something which should alert us.”

The 30-year-old netted 31 times in 62 Serie A starts for the Rossoneri over the course of two seasons but has failed to win the backing of the Coaches and fans at the Milanese clubs.
